Chain Headband

 

I’m not really supposed to blog now cause I have a zillion things on my to-do list. So much to do, so little time. But humans are ironic anyway…… Oh well.

 

Gonna be making a short step-by-step on my DIY gold chain headband. Made it for fun. Had always wanted to get one (doesn’t necessarily means that I’m going to wear it), but haven’t really seen ones that I actually like. Plus the better-looking ones are quite pricey, which I think I’d rather spend the money on something else.

 

 

Okay, we’ll need two things:

 

One:

160720102192

A chain. Could be anything: an old necklace, bag chain. Anything. Mine’s an old, slightly-tarnished bag chain (mum’s) around 1 meter long (I have a big head).

 

 

 

Two:

160720102195

A common hair rubber band. Preferably the sort with cotton strings wounded around it.

 

The theory goes like this:

The longer your chain, the shorter your rubber band.

The longer your rubber band, the shorter your chain.

 

 

Step 1: Folding

 

160720102193

 

160720102194 

Fold the chain in exact half.

Mark the end (the dotted blue circle).

 

 

 

 Step 2: Securing

 

160720102196

Put your rubber band next to the marked point.

 

 

160720102197

Push your rubber band into one of the chain loops (try to find the ‘middle’ loop).

 

 

160720102198

Pull it halfway through.

Then take one end and slot it into the other loop of the rubber band. LOL. Lousy explanation. Just follow the arrows above.

 

 

160720102199

Okay, you should get something like this. Then as shown, pull that circled end as far as it would go.

 

 

160720102202

Have you got this?

 

 

 

Step 3: Final

 

160720102203

Bring the secured end to the other end of the folded chain. That’s supposed to be where the chain’s ‘latch’ is located.

 

 

160720102204

Super simple. Just secure the latch around the rubber band.

 

 

Done! =)

 

160720102205

 

 

 

LOL. Now this is easy. Just drape the headband on top of your head over your hair. If the size doesn’t fit, just try to adjust the rubber band’s length a bit.

2. Hair care

 

Yalah. I know you think I’m gross for putting cooking oil on my hair. But it works okay? My hair is getting real dry at the ends because I dye my hair quite often and I haven’t got the ends trimmed, despite using conditioner. So I tried olive oil treatment.

 

Just pour out 1/2 cup of olive oil, microwave it for 20 seconds until it’s warm, then apply it to your hair. Warp your hair in cling film (I used towel though), then leave on for at least 1/2 hour. You want leave on overnight also can (as according to the website). After that shampoo and condition.

 

Honestly I think it works. I’m not saying my hair is now like the Pantene model lah. I mean it’s better as compared to before.
